Title :
Development of QoS-Aware Ubiquitous Content Access (UCA) Testbed

Abstract :
In this paper, a test bed of QoS-aware ubiquitous content access (UCA), which allows a user to access and consume multimedia content through convergent networks of broadcasting and communications (WLAN/CDMA) using diverse devices in a seamless and transparent way, is designed and implemented based on the adaptation of scalable and non-scalable content. Especially, the MPEG-21 digital item adaptation (DIA) is employed to find a systematic solution in choosing an optimal adaptation operation under given usage environments in an interoperable way. Furthermore, scalable video coding (SVC) technology is adopted to provide flexible adaptation in spatial, temporal, and quality dimensions in real-time
